What's new?
The recent update of P4-Utils introduced several improvements, affecting also P4-Learning. Hereafter, we list the most important ones.
- The application is now fully based on Python 3.
- The legacy JSON configuration file used to start the network has been simplified.

Notice
P4Runtime is only partially available because of some bugs in the implementation of PI, the gRPC server used by the software switches provided by BMv2. In particular, consider that registers currently cannot be read or written using the P4Runtime API.
All the exercises and examples have been already migrated to the new version and they are now compatible with the new framework. However, should you have customized examples crafted from the old ones, please make sure that you have ported any controller to Python 3 and that the JSON network configuration file is compliant with the new specification.
